Default BBD (Big Buck Down) 2008

This big boy could only elude me for so long and showed up after a couple smaller bucks entered the field. He offered a 46 yard shot and I took it
The buck scored 175 5/8 P&Y gross
and netted 170 4/8 net

Mathews Drenalin with a carbon maxima arrow and 100 gr wasp 3 blade
expandable broad head. (Jackhammer st).
With all the bad things being said about expandable broad heads.
I`ve had great luck over the years and have taken 6 bears the largest scoring 20 2/8. 2 Mule bucks and a Antelope. And knock on wood have never had a animal go any farther then 80 yards or so.
